The scene depicts an urban street in Hrodna, Belarus, at night, specifically near the intersection of vulitsa Budzyonnaga, identified by a street sign and the distinct turreted building of the Hrodna Regional Drama Theater visible in the background.

In the foreground, a dark grey paver sidewalk spans the bottom right, overlaid with shadows. A dark red utility pole stands centrally, supporting a stack of five blue road signs with white Belarusian text and directional arrows. These signs indicate routes to "Vawkavysk" (ВАЎКАВЫСК), "Minsk" (МІНСК), the "Bus Station" (АЎТАВАКЗАЛ) with upward arrows, and "Budyonny Street" (вуліца БУДЗЁННАГА), the "Railway Station" (ЧЫГУНАЧНЫ ВАКЗАЛ), and "Zadapark" (ЗДАПАРК) with right-pointing arrows. The lowest sign specifies three straight lanes and one right-turn lane. A dark grey metal pedestrian barrier, featuring curved segments, separates the sidewalk from the asphalt roadway.

On the roadway, a red and white trolleybus, bearing the number "73," is positioned in the lane adjacent to the barrier, displaying illuminated taillights and interior lighting; overhead electrical lines for its operation are visible. To the left of the trolleybus, a silver sedan and a white SUV are visible, both with illuminated taillights, indicating traffic movement or a stop. Various streetlights emit bright white light, illuminating the road and surroundings. Distant red and green traffic signals, along with additional road signs, suggest an active intersection further down the street. Beyond the immediate structures, the dark blue night sky dominates the upper portion of the frame. No individual people are distinctly visible.
